Volvo Polestar celebrates STCC title with Black R edition S60, V60 and XC60
Sat, 21 Dec 2013The relationship between Volvo and Polestar was forged - and forges deeper still - on the racetrack, where the latter fields the former's tin-top entries in the STCC, WTCC and V8 Supercars. And based on their success together in touring-car racing, Volvo has had Polestar amp up a number of its production road cars. What we have here is the latest.
This year Volvo and Polestar dominated the Scandinavian Touring Car Championship, taking both the drivers' and manufacturers' titles. So to celebrate, Polestar has rolled out a new Black R package for the S60 sedan, V60 wagon and XC60 crossover.
The package includes an upgrade to 329 horsepower for the T6 engine and to 230 hp for the D5, and further enhances with special wheels, a dropped suspension, special sport seats and more. Unfortunately the package is only being offered in Sweden, but you can scope out the details in the press release below and the photos in the gallery above.
Volvo Recharge models get more power and electric range
Fri, Sep 10 2021Volvo Belgium announced a few big improvements for plug-in hybrid models on the automaker's Scalable Product Architecture, meaning the 60 and 90 series Recharge models — S60, V60, XC60, S90, V90 and XC90. First, the battery's been given another layer of cells, upping capacity from 11.6 kWh to 18.8 kWh. At the moment, Volvo's UK site advertises two figures for all-electric range on the WLTP cycle for the XC60 and XC90, and says the S90 can already do 90 kilometers on a charge. The spec pages, however, say the XC60 can do 32 kilometers maximum, the XC90 able to go 30 kilometers. With the new battery, Volvo says all-electric range has improved to up to 90 kilometers (56 miles) on the WLTP cycle, but that will surely depend on model. Our U.S.-market XC90 PHEV is EPA-rated at 18 miles of battery-electric driving. A 62% increase would put that at about 30 miles. Just as good as the battery boost, the 87-horsepower e-motor that powers the rear axle on the Recharge trims is goosed to 145 hp. The T6 Recharge powertrain will make 350 combined horsepower, ten horses more than currently, and the T8 Recharge powertrain will make a combined 455 hp, a considerable 65 horses more than now. That makes the coming T8 the most powerful Volvo ever put into series production. The T8's 2.0-liter twin-charged engine has also been engineered for more efficiency as well as "higher engine power at low revs and at start-up," but Volvo hasn't offered specifics on that yet. Finally, drivers will be able to control all that go with just the accelerator pedal, Volvo adding single pedal drive on the XC60 Recharge, S90 Recharge, and V90 Recharge. There's no word on when we might see them; introduction sometime during the 2022 model year seems sensible. Related Video: This content is hosted by a third party. Daimler and Volvo plan hydrogen fuel cell truck production in 2025
Thu, Apr 29 2021LONDON — Daimler's truck unit and Volvo said on Thursday they would start making hydrogen fuel cells in Europe in 2025 via a joint venture, and called for EU policies to help make the zero-emission technology commercially viable. The rival German and Swedish makers of large freight-hauling trucks formed their venture, Cellcentric, in March. They said they would provide more details on large-scale fuel production in 2022, but said Cellcentric was already scaling up prototype output. "Partnerships like Cellcentric are vital to our commitment to decarbonizing road transport," Volvo Chief Executive Martin Lundstedt said in a statement. Aside from the fuel-cell joint venture, the two companies remain competitors. Both hope to test fuel-cell trucks in about three years and start mass producing trucks in the second half of this decade. The European Union has been pushing tighter emission standards, fueling a boom in zero-emission electric cars. But batteries in electric vehicles are very heavy, and hydrogen fuel cells are seen as a potentially more viable zero-emission power systems for long-haul freight in the future. Fuel cells produce electricity from hydrogen, emitting only water. The two truck makers called for the construction of around 300 hydrogen refueling stations suitable for heavy-duty vehicles in Europe by 2025 and about 1,000 stations by 2030. During a video conference with the two firms, European Commissioner for Transport Adina Valean said the commission would this summer propose a revised alternative fuels directive. She said this "will include binding requirements for rolling out hydrogen fueling infrastructure ... and financial support will be available where needed." Automaker Stellantis said this year it would begin deliveries in Europe of its first medium-sized vans powered by hydrogen fuel cells by the end of 2021. Stellantis said at the time that Germany had 90 hydrogen stations and France had 25 — a tiny fraction of the thousands of petrol stations available for fossil-fuel vehicles today. As zero-emission trucks are significantly more expensive than fossil-fuel models, Daimler and Volvo said a "policy framework is needed to ensure demand and affordability." The two companies said policies should include subsidies for "CO2-neutral technologies and a taxation system based on carbon and energy content."
